The majority of the race was run on Nissan's native oil, and the oil worked perfectly up to the point where I encountered a fake. After driving for four thousand kilometers and filling the tank for the first time in the winter, the vehicle started up perfectly at a temperature of -28 degrees Celsius. After driving for an additional four thousand kilometers, the oil at the maximum speed for eight thousand was a bit burned out, if you can call it that by one millimeter. It leaves the engine clean, and the price is reasonable; nevertheless, I'm afraid that due to the marketing of this brand by an advertising company in recent times, counterfeit versions of this oil will also become available.
